For your friend who is passionate about amateur radio and ham radio operation, you can find a gift that complements their interest and adds value to their hobby. Here are some meaningful and personal gift ideas:
1. Morse Code Bracelet: Morse code is an essential part of amateur radio communication. Consider gifting your friend a bracelet or necklace that features their initials or a meaningful message in Morse code. It will be a unique and personalized gift that reflects their love for radio communication.
2. Miniature Radio Equipment: Seek out miniature models or replicas of different ham radio equipment such as transceivers, antennas, or Morse code keys. These can act as decorative pieces for their desk, bookshelf, or even in their ham radio shack. These models can serve as a reminder of their hobby even when they're not actively operating.
3. Subscription to Ham Radio Magazine: There are various magazines dedicated to ham radio enthusiasts. Subscribing your friend to one of these magazines will provide them with valuable information, updates, and insights into the world of amateur radio. It can also act as a source of inspiration and help them stay connected to the community.
4. Morse Code Training Kit: Help your friend improve their Morse code skills or learn something new with a Morse code training kit. These kits often come with a keyer and audio files of Morse code signals to practice with. It will not only enhance their knowledge but also add a fun and interactive element to their hobby.
5. Customized QSL Cards: QSL cards are used in amateur radio to confirm communications between operators. You can surprise your friend with a set of personalized QSL cards featuring their call sign, name, and a design that resonates with their interests. It's both practical and sentimental, allowing them to send confirmation cards with a touch of personalization.
6. Field Day Gear: Field Day is an annual amateur radio event where operators set up temporary stations in outdoor locations. Consider gifting your friend essential gear for Field Day activities, such as a portable antenna, solar-powered charger, or a comfortable camping chair. These items will enhance their experience during outdoor amateur radio adventures.
7. Amateur Radio Handbook: The American Radio Relay League (ARRL) publishes a renowned Amateur Radio Handbook every year. This comprehensive guide covers various aspects of ham radio operation, including electronics, antennas, and operating procedures. Your friend will appreciate having a reference book that they can turn to for new ideas or troubleshooting.
Remember to consider your friend's specific needs and interests when selecting a gift. By choosing something that complements their love for amateur radio, you will show how much you appreciate their hobby and support their passion.
